France orders total evacuation of Cap Ferret peninsula as wildfires breach defensive lines

French authorities evacuated 40,000 residents and tourists from Cap Ferret peninsula near Bordeaux after wildfires breached defensive perimeters, destroying 53 homes across 8,700 hectares. Boats were deployed for rescues as the blazes contributed to a broader wildfire crisis across western Europe.

Wildfires force evacuation of over 20,000 in southwestern France

More than 20,000 people, including thousands of tourists, have been evacuated as intense wildfires spread through pine forests near Bordeaux in southwestern France. Hundreds of firefighters are battling the blazes amid extreme heat conditions.
